2005 BMW 325 vs. 2008 Chrysler Sebring
To start off, 2008 Chrysler Sebring is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 BMW 325.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 BMW 325 would be higher. At 2,494 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 BMW 325 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 BMW 325 (189 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 51 more horse power than 2008 Chrysler Sebring. (138 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 BMW 325 should accelerate faster than 2008 Chrysler Sebring.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Chrysler Sebring weights approximately 355 kg more than 2005 BMW 325.
Because 2005 BMW 325 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2005 BMW 325.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Chrysler Sebring,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Chrysler Sebring (311 Nm @ 1800 RPM) has 66 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 BMW 325. (245 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2008 Chrysler Sebring will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 BMW 325. 2008 Chrysler Sebring has automatic transmission and 2005 BMW 325 has manual transmission. 2005 BMW 325 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2008 Chrysler Sebring will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2005 BMW 325 | 2008 Chrysler Sebring | |
Make | BMW | Chrysler |
Model | 325 | Sebring |
Year Released | 2005 | 2008 |
Body Type | Sedan |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2494 cc | 1968 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 189 HP | 138 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 245 Nm | 311 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 1800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 75 mm | 95.5 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Diesel |
Top Speed | 240 km/hour | 200 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 7.3 seconds | 11.8 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1495 kg | 1850 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4480 mm | 4940 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1850 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1490 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2790 mm | 2770 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 9.3 L/100km | 6.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 63 L | 64 L |
